Neidpath Castle
An authentic 14th century stone castle. 11 foot thick walls, a pit prison and a great hall makes this a fantastic day out in history.

Melrose Abbey
A beautiful 11th Century abbey. Thought to be the burial place of Robert the Bruce’s heart.

Floors Castle
The largest inhabited castle in Scotland. The estate is owned by the Duke and Duchess of Roxburgh, Salmon Fishing on the River Tweed.
